✅ Statistics is a branch of mathematics which aims to collect information, analyze it, process it and interpret the results in order to respond to a very specific problem such as the census of the population of a region including the aim is to respond to development problems. ✅ The course problem situation is as follows: We recorded the time in minutes that each student in a fourth grade class took to solve a geometry problem and we obtained the following results: 8 15 10 11 9 13 14 12 13 15 13 8 14 15 13 8 12 13 14 12 15 15 12 14 10. We would like to know the average time to solve a geometry problem. ✅ The learning activity to capture the attention of learners is as follows: Based on information from the problem situation: 1) Draw up a table of modalities, numbers and frequencies. 2) Calculate the average of this statistical series. 3) Deduce the average time to solve a geometry problem ✅ The lesson summary is based on a series of definitions: 1) The population studied 2) The individual 3) The character studied 4) The modality 5) Number of a modality 6) Total workforce 7) Staffing table and frequency 8) The mode 9) The nature of the character studied 10) The frequency of a modality 11) The formula for calculating frequency. 12) Definition of the mean of a statistical series. 13) The formula for calculating the average of a statistical series. ✅ The end of the course will be marked by a training exercise to be corrected in class and ex exercises to do at home. ✅ The next one will consist of checking the exercises from the previous course to check if the course has been assimilated by the learners.
